Dauphin Map of the World


The so-called Dauphin map of the world was made by Pierre Desceliers in 1546, at the order of King Francis I of France for the Dauphin Henri II of France. It reflects the geographical knowledge in the first half of the sixteenth century. Note that all objects north of the Equinoctial are reversed.
